House of the Rising Light

July 30 – Sept 18, 2020
35 Connaught St, St George's Fields, London W2 2AZ, UK

Asian art is rooted in visions and dreams. Manga and anime drawings, for instance, see the future through adolescent eyes. In the past six months the world has changed a great deal, and the Asian artists gathered here are inspired as much by German Expressionism and French Surrealism as by their own cultural traditions. Glowing elephants fly in a night sky. There’s a three-eyed geisha, a magical lavender goddess, and girls of fairylike refinement. The future seems to be female. This otherworldly exhibition spans both London and Rome galleries. —E.C.

Simultaneously on view at the Rome gallery.
